Referral Specialist - Patient Access and Revenue Cycle Admin - Per Diem - 8 Hour - Days
at John Muir Health
Job Description:
Performs daily operational functions to effectively process authorization requests for full risk and shared risk group plans. Forwards and tracks requests to Utilization Review (UR) and processes determination upon return. Conducts research and communication with providers for retrospective or non- communicated authorizations when no authorization is on file or services are not properly authorized at the time of claim receipt. Assists providers and patients with process and status questions upon request from provider and member services departments. Maintains statistics and reports on authorization activity.
